The controversy surrounding the death of renowned Kikuyu gospel singer Betty Bayo has intensified dramatically since she was laid to rest.

Betty Bayo, who passed away on 10 November 2025 after battling leukaemia, was buried during an emotional ceremony at her home in Mugumo Estate, Kiambu County, on 20 November 2025.

In the weeks following the burial, deep family tensions regarding her final days and the custody of her two young children have been laid bare across social media.

A Daughter Speaks Out Against Online Bullying

Just five days after her mother’s burial, on 25 November 2025, Betty Bayo’s daughter, Sky Victor, made a candid appeal to the public.

Speaking in a viral video, Sky urged social media users to stop harassing her biological father, Pastor Victor Kanyari, and her late mother’s partner, Hiram Gitau (Tash).

She confirmed that she maintains a loving relationship with both men and refused to choose sides, insisting on neutrality in the developing family feud.

“I still love both of my fathers. I don't know what you guys are talking about. I'm not picking sides. I love them both.”

Sky cautioned users against drawing conclusions based on limited knowledge, stressing that they did not know what was happening privately.

The Brothers’ Claims of Ignorance

The public debate escalated on 3 December 2025, when Betty’s brother, Edward Mbugua, revealed previously unknown details about her final days.

During a TikTok Live session, Mbugua claimed that he, his siblings, and their mother were unaware of the severity of Betty’s illness before she passed away.

He explained that Betty would usually inform him of minor health issues, and there was no prior indication of the serious illness that claimed her life.

“I do not know what exactly happened that she fell ill, and I was never informed. I am not aware of anything about her having been seriously ill. At home, nobody knew that Betty was sick or had an underlying condition,” he stated.

He further expressed his view that the children, Sky and Danivictor, should remain with their biological father, Pastor Kanyari, who Mbugua noted had continued to fulfil his fatherly responsibilities despite the separation. The children have been residing with Tash since the burial.

Mother Demands Post-Mortem and Immediate Custody

On 6 December 2025, the controversy deepened when Betty’s mother, Joyce Wairimu, spoke out from the United States, demanding answers.

During a livestream, Wairimu claimed her daughter experienced distress shortly before her death and shared her heartbreaking final words.

“A post-mortem needs to be done because my child cried to me, asking why and who I left her with.”

Wairimu insisted that a post-mortem must be performed to provide clarity for the family. She also declared that her grandchildren must be moved immediately from their current home. She urged the public to communicate this decision to Kanyari.

Kanyari Alleges Separation and Heeds Mother's Counsel

Hours after the mother's public appeal on 7 December 2025, Pastor Victor Kanyari addressed the situation in a TikTok video.

Kanyari, the biological father of the children, alleged that Betty and her partner, Tash (Hiram Gitau), had separated three months before her death.

Kanyari expressed deep sympathy for Betty’s grieving mother, Joyce Wairimu. He urged Tash to heed the mother's counsel, cautioning him to show respect to the elderly woman to avoid receiving a curse.

“Niko na huzuni sana juu ya huyo mama, nimemhurumia na ningeomba Tash kusikiliza tu mawaidha ya huyo mama ili Tash usipate laana ya aliyekufa ama upate laana ya huyo mama akiwa hai. So sikiza tu mawaidha ya huyo mama,” Kanyari stressed.

Regarding the contentious custody situation, Kanyari clarified that while the children are biologically his, he would listen to the grandmother’s wishes concerning their care.

The escalating public feud, driven by conflicting accounts and differing demands for custody, has placed the two young children at the centre of an intense and widespread debate.

The public scrutiny has led many netizens to question why the family is raising such intimate and difficult questions only after the singer was laid to rest.
